This Pretty Flat Shoe Elevates Midi Skirts and Dresses in Ways Trainers Never Could
Paired with her swishy midi skirt, Holmes’s elegant velvet Mary Janes completed one of the chicest late-summer looks I've seen.


This week, I’ve been basking in that new-purchase glow after adding a chic pair of shoes to my collection—perfect for the final days of summer and just as suited to the cooler weeks ahead. With sandals packed away (and trainers firmly sidelined), velvet Mary Janes have revolutionised my transitional wardrobe.
I’m clearly not alone. In New York this week, Katie Holmes stepped out in the same shoe trend, giving her summery outfit a new-season spin. She chose a rich ruby pair in soft velvet—a supple and luxurious texture that nods to autumn's rich mood, without feeling too heavy for now.
Worn with a swishy midi skirt, her flats grounded the look with an elegance that kept the floral dress from feeling overly sweet. The deep colour palette and classic shape felt cohesive and pretty, but also grown-up. It also reminded me of this very chic look Sofia Richie Grainge wore around this time a couple of years ago—proof that the shoe comes with longevity built in.
With their ballet-inspired silhouette and soft finish, velvet Mary Janes bring a romantic, slightly retro charm to everyday looks. Whether rendered in jewel tones, classic black, or playful pastels, they lend outfits a soft polish that trainers just can’t replicate. While the midi skirt and trainer pairing has long been a wardrobe fallback, this feels like the more thoughtful alternative.
